Home foundation leveling services are designed to address issues related to uneven or settling foundations. This process involves assessing the foundation’s condition and implementing corrective measures to restore stability and alignment. Typically, service providers use specialized equipment to lift and support the foundation, ensuring it remains level and secure. The goal is to prevent further damage to the property’s structural integrity and to maintain its value over time.

Foundation problems can lead to a variety of structural concerns, including cracked walls,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that do not close properly. These issues often result from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Foundation leveling services help resolve these problems by stabilizing the foundation, which can reduce the risk of more severe damage and costly repairs down the line. Properly leveled foundations also contribute to the overall safety and comfort of the property.

Properties that typically benefit from foundation leveling include residential homes, particularly those with a history of shifting or settling. Older houses, homes built on expansive or unstable soils, and structures experiencing noticeable unevenness are common candidates for this service. Additionally, commercial buildings that show signs of foundation movement may also require leveling to ensure their stability and safe operation. The service is adaptable to different property types, providing tailored solutions based on the specific foundation issues encountered.

Cost of Foundation Leveling - The typical cost range for foundation leveling services varies between $3,000 and $7,000, depending on the home's size and extent of work needed. For example, a small home might cost around $3,500, while larger properties could reach $6,500 or more.

Factors Affecting Costs - Factors such as soil conditions, foundation type, and the amount of leveling required influence the overall price. Minor adjustments may cost less, whereas significant foundation repairs can increase costs significantly.

Average Service Expenses - On average, homeowners in Brookfield, IL, can expect to pay approximately $4,500 to $6,000 for foundation leveling services. Prices may vary based on local contractor rates and specific project requirements.

Additional Cost Considerations - Costs can also include related services like pier installation or soil stabilization, which may add to the total expense. Contact local pros to get detailed estimates tailored to individual foundation con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a home foundation to become uneven? Foundation unevenness can result from soil shifting, moisture changes, or poor initial construction, leading to settling or shifting over time.

How do foundation leveling services address uneven floors? Local pros typically use methods such as slab jacking or piering to stabilize and lift the foundation, resulting in level floors.

Is foundation leveling a disruptive process? The extent of disruption varies; professionals aim to perform work efficiently with minimal impact on daily routines.

What signs indicate a home may need foundation leveling?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.

How long does foundation leveling typ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the issue, but most projects are completed within a few days.
